current05:35, 27 April 2019Thumbnail for version as of 05:35, 27 April 20191,193 × 464 (656 KB)Simtropolitan{{Information |description ={{en|1=Pre-Launch Calibration Target for ChemCam This image shows the calibration target for the Chemistry and Camera instrument on NASA's Curiosity rover before it was installed on the rover and readied for launch. The target includes nine circles of materials scientists expect to see on Mars and one titanium square with a painted edge.
